Aldershot Station ensures a smooth ticketing process with a ticket office available from 06:20 AM to 21:18 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and 07:35 AM to 18:55 PM on Sundays. For those who prefer non-office transactions, ticket machines are present. If you've purchased your tickets online, you can easily collect them at these machines. Furthermore, smartcard services are supported, adding another level of convenience for regular travelers.
The station is inclusive to all, with induction loops and accessible ticket machines that can accommodate those with a Disabled Persons Railcard. If you need assistance, station staff are available generally during train operating hours to offer help with boarding, alighting, or navigating through the station. For added peace of mind, the station is equipped with CCTV cameras.
Aldershot Station is committed to welcoming everyone with its step-free access throughout, encompassing all platforms via lifts. The installation of ramps and accessible toilets further enhance its inclusivity. With heated waiting rooms open from the crack of dawn until midnight during the week, you can be sure to find a comfortable space to wait for your train, regardless of the weather outside.
Ample car parking with 207 spaces is available, including dedicated spots for Blue Badge holders. Do take note of the parking fees, ranging from £1.40 per hour to £1,197 annually. Bicycle enthusiasts will appreciate the station's provision for secure cycle storage.
Refreshment options include vending machines and a coffee shop located just outside the station, offering a range of drinks and snacks. Stay connected with Wi-Fi and payphone services, ensuring you can plan your day while on the go.
Aldershot offers convenient transport links, making it easy to continue your journey throughout the UK. The taxi rank located in the station forecourt is handy for quick or direct commutes, and bus services are accessible with the nearest stop a mere 10-minute walk away, within the town. For those times when rail services are disrupted, a rail replacement service operates from the station forecourt.
